11 Financial Tips for Starting a Family

MainStreet Financial Planning

Make a new baby budget. Your spending plan will change as your child grows. Stay on track with this New Baby Budget Guide. Get a social security number for your child. You can request a social security number along with your baby’s birth certificate. Update your life and disability insurance.
